Basics of metagenome analysis
The subject areas covered include:
- Experimental design
- Introduction to DNA extraction and library construction for metagenomic projects
- Bioinformatic analysis of metagenomic data: data standards and submission, processing of raw data, assembly, functional annotation, overview of databases, retrieval and analysis tools.
- Pros and cons of metagenomics methods
The course contains five intense days of seminars, lectures and mandatory tutorials. Prior to the course students are expected to apply for an account at UPPMAX and complete computer exercises regarding working in unix/linux environment. Also, after the course the students will get an assignment that needs to be completed in order to get the course credits.
